Traditional attendance measures time in seat.
Mnemonic Attendance measures what actually remains — the mnemonic residue of learning.
This prototype redefines attendance as a field equation:
[ A = \frac{E × s}{c²} ]
| Symbol | Meaning | Description |
|---|---|---|
| E | Energy | Time, focus, emotional effort, or any signal of engagement |
| s | Symbolic Coherence | Meaningfulness and alignment with learner goals |
| c² | Connection² | Depth of relational trust and containment (multiplies impact) |
| A | Attendance Resonance | What remains — presence as integration rather than duration |
The system provides a relational mirror for hybrid and online schools such as The Haven Academy and Riverside Virtual College (RVC).
It helps evidence meaningful participation for Local Authorities, parents, and learners in a way that is:
- Trauma-informed
- Neurodivergent-affirming
- Section 7 Education Act-aligned (“suitable, efficient, full-time”)
- Symbolically and relationally aware
